Your New Role 

We have multiple permanent opportunities for Claims Service Officers to join the Customer Care team and provide expert assistance to members and their representatives navigating terminal illness and death claims within superannuation. 

Key responsibilities will include;

  • Handle inbound calls related to death and terminal illness claims. 
  • Make outbound follow up calls related to queries for death and terminal illness claims.
  • Be a first point of contact for claimants and their representatives, ensuring they have all the information and kept informed of the claim process, provide progress updates, managing their calls with empathy, compassion while being professional; addressing queries and offering clear explanations of claim-related requirements.
  • Guide claimants through the process of lodging terminal illness and death claims with the fund, ensuring all necessary documentation and requirements are received.
  • Ensure appropriate documentation is sent out, including initial claim packs and supporting materials, in a timely and accurate manner.
  • Accurately lodge claims using multiple claims systems and workflows. 
  • Engage and work collaboratively with internal and external stakeholders, vendors and service providers such as administrators and insurance providers, to build positive working relationships. 
  • Maintain strong communication with the case management team to ensure continuity and accuracy in claim handling, take calls when they are unable, if required providing expert guidance and resolutions.
  • Record detailed and accurate call notes, ensuring compliance with data privacy and record-keeping protocols.

What You'll Need   

  • Demonstrated experience in customer service roles, with a sound understanding of superannuation, insurance and legislative frameworks.
  • Proficiency in using claims management systems and other relevant technology platforms.
  • Previous exposure to roles involving emotionally sensitive topics, such as bereavement or health-related matters.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to communicate complex and technical outcomes in simple language.
  • Strong problem-solving and decision-making skills to handle escalated inquiries and complex claims scenarios.
  • Meticulous attention to detail and pride in performance.
  • High levels of compassion, empathy, emotional intelligence and resilience. 
  • Collaborative team player with a proactive approach to problem-solving.
